BASIC FUNCTIONS: Responsible for providing on-site training, supervision and support to high school student interns participating in the Summer Youth Work Experience transition program. The Job Coach serves as a liaison between the host employer, vocational rehabilitation, and UCP to promote the agency’s mission and to facilitate the integration of persons with disabilities into the community work setting through job training. This includes: task analysis for a particular job; teaching participants the necessary steps required to complete job tasks; working side-by-side with the participants to ensure all aspects of the job are done to the employer’s satisfaction; using appropriate learning strategies and identifying necessary accommodations.
